Understanding Level Transmitters

Level transmitters are devices used to measure the level of liquids or solids within a given space. They play an essential role in various industries, including oil and gas, water treatment, and food production. Analog Solutions: Tried and True

Simplicity and Reliability

Analog level transmitters have been in use for decades. They offer a straightforward approach to level measurement. Typically, these devices output a continuous signal, indicating the level of the material being measured.

Analog solutions are often more reliable in environments where electronic interference is an issue. Their simplicity makes installation and maintenance easier. When working with a seasoned level transmitter supplier, you can benefit from their expertise in these conventional technologies.

Cost-Effectiveness

One of the most significant advantages of analog transmitters is their cost-effectiveness. They are generally cheaper than their digital counterparts. Digital Solutions: Modern Advancements

Enhanced Accuracy and Precision

Digital level transmitters use advanced technologies to provide increased accuracy and precision. They often feature multiple calibration options and enhanced signal processing. This can lead to more reliable measurements, especially in complex environments.

Connectivity and Integration

One of the standout features of digital solutions is their ability to connect with other systems. Many digital level transmitters support protocols like HART, Modbus, or Profibus. This allows for seamless integration into broader automation systems. Such connectivity can lead to improved data reporting and process control.
